When used in conjunction with Directed SmartStart ® To enable D2D communication between the DS3+/DS4+ and the Directed SmartStart one of the following actions must be performed ® before providing power to the Directed SmartStart unit: ®...
DO NOT connect the Directed SmartStart 2-pin power harness when using the DS3+/DS4+. Power and ground will be provided by the ® D2D connector on the module. Refer to the Directed SmartStart documentation for further details. ® D2D port configuration Caution! Do not connect the Control Center (antenna) or any digital sensors (8504D) to the white D2D1 port.
